This event marks the opening of in GoMA's main Gallery 1 space, with the exhibition open until 4 January 2027.
Duncan Campbell has lived and worked in Glasgow since 1996 (the year GoMA opened), moving to the city to complete a Masters at The Glasgow School of Art. In 2013 he represented Scotland at the Venice Biennale in the Scotland + Venice Pavillion curated by The Common Guild. He went on to win the Turner Prize for that work in 2014. A New No is his first major work to be shown in a Scottish institution since then and is a significant new addition to GoMA’s 30th anniversary programme.
A New No was originally commissioned for Glasgow International with the support of the Sfumato Foundation and Art Fund in 2020. This exhibition, Duncan Campbell: A New No, is presented by Glasgow Life Museums with support from the Hope Scott Trust.
